Underbrush Clearing in Marietta, GA
Underbrush clearing services involve removing dense, overgrown vegetation, shrubs, and unwanted undergrowth to improve the safety, appearance, and usability of a property. This service is often requested for projects such as preparing land for new landscaping, creating clear pathways, maintaining fire safety zones, or restoring overgrown areas to a more manageable state. Property owners typically want to understand what types of vegetation can be removed, the extent of clearing needed, and how the process might impact existing trees or structures before requesting this work.
Before requesting underbrush clearing, homeowners should consider the size and density of the area to be cleared, as well as any local regulations regarding vegetation removal. It’s helpful to clarify whether the project involves only surface clearing or if it includes stump grinding and debris removal. Understanding the scope of work and any specific concerns about preserving certain plants or landscape features can ensure the service meets expectations and results in a safer, more accessible outdoor space.

Common Underbrush Clearing Jobs
Underbrush removal - clearing overgrown areas to improve yard accessibility and appearance.
Thicket clearing - removing dense brush to create open spaces for landscaping or recreation.
Brush pile cleanup - disposing of accumulated undergrowth to reduce fire hazards and pests.
Overgrown lot clearing - restoring neglected properties to a manageable and safe condition.
Fence line clearing - maintaining clear boundaries by removing encroaching brush and undergrowth.
Trail and pathway clearing - ensuring safe and accessible routes through wooded or overgrown areas.
Underbrush Clearing Questions
What is underbrush clearing? Underbrush clearing involves removing small trees, shrubs, and dense vegetation to improve the appearance and safety of a property.
Why should property owners consider underbrush clearing? Clearing underbrush can reduce fire hazards, improve visibility, and create space for landscaping or outdoor activities.
What types of projects typically require underbrush clearing? Common projects include preparing land for construction, maintaining firebreaks, or restoring natural landscapes.
Is underbrush clearing suitable for all property sizes? Yes, it can be adapted to residential yards, commercial properties, or larger land parcels as needed.
